The Canadian federal government has ordered the closure of TikTok’s business operations within Canada after a national security review. However, Canadians will still be able to access the app, as the government’s decision only impacts TikTok’s ability to conduct business activities in the country. TikTok has been banned from electronic devices managed by the US House of Representatives, according to an internal notice sent to House staff.
